Launch your website on GitHub Pages

——   Created by Kalob Taulien
40m of on-demand video

Share this course:

Enroll now

Your instructor

Your teacher
  • Kalob Taulien
    Kalob Taulien

    Web Development Teacher

  • Biography

    Hi everybody! I'm Kalob Taulien.

    Here's the TL;DR (short) version about me:

    • I have been coding since 1999 and teaching people how to code since 2011
    • I have over 500,000 web development students world-wide
    • I'm on the Wagtail CMS core development team (Wagtail is Python's #1 most popular website making system)
    • I try my best to answer EVERY question my students have 
    • I love teaching — it's definitely one of my natural talents 
    • Also I love goats! (Great conversation starter with me if we ever get to meet in person)

    Below you can find all my Arbington courses. The categories go from easiest to hardest, except for the Misc. Coding Courses at the very end. 

    If you're brand new to coding, start with BEGINNERS WEB DEV. and then move on to HTML. 

    If you're an experienced web developer, you can skip through any of the sections below. 

    If you want to learn how to make websites look really nice, and act nice, you want to look into HTML, CSS and JavaScript. 

    If you want to create websites where users can login, have an account, and save information, you want to look into PHP, Python, Django, or Wagtail. 

    Last but not least, EVERYONE should know Git and how to use GitHub. It's absolutely vital that 100% of all developers understand Git and GitHub. It's the secret language that every employer is looking for. I have an entire section on it, too. 

    Don't forget to follow me on Arbington web development resources!

    Happy coding!

    Courses teaching
    38
    Total students
    0

    Reviews

    Course content

    0:01:52
    Setup your free GitHub account
    free preview
    0:02:32
    Create a "special" repository on GitHub
    free preview
    0:00:48
    What is cloning, anyway?
    free preview
    0:02:29
    How to install Git on Windows
    0:04:06
    How to install Git on MacOS and Linux
    0:02:07
    How to configure your Git settings
    0:03:13
    How to "download" your repository to your computer
    0:02:25
    Creating your first file
    0:02:40
    Push your files to your special repository
    0:02:29
    Demoing your new website
    0:04:40
    Making your website nicer with a theme
    0:07:22
    Don't forget to add your projects to your portfolio!
    0:02:26
    How and why you should "ignore" useless/hidden computer files
    0:00:59
    Your project

    What you'll learn

    Are you looking for an easy way to launch your website? Or are you looking for a way to share your coding projects? In this class you will launch a new website using GitHub Pages. GitHub Pages is a free service and there are no servers, no configs, and no payments (it's totally free!) With this course you can launch your HTML, CSS and JavaScript website on the internet for free and in less than an hour!

    To really build your skills you will learn by doing. You will create a public repository on GitHub where you can share your code. And if you set it up right, GitHub will create a website for you and make it accessible to the internet. 

    You can use Git and GitHub from your Windows, Mac and Linux computers, too! It's all supported and all the commands and processes are identical on each operating system.

    Together we'll get started with Git (beginner friendly) and we'll create a new GitHub account and repository. If you don't want to learn how to use Git, that's OK, because I'll show you how to edit files directly on GitHub as well. 

    Then we'll add files to our GitHub repository and deploy it to the internet. 

    By the end of this class you will have a website that friends, family, and future employers can look it. You will also know how to deploy a static website to the internet.

    As always, and with all my other courses, I am here to support you. If you get stuck or have questions I am 100% here to help you throughout this entire class.

    Let's get started right away!  

    Links you will need to get started: